I agree he should have hit that kick, but despite the appearance it cost us the game because of the point differential, I don't believe it really did. Consider the fact that it was during the Miami possession following the miss that we blocked the punt and took it to the end zone. In reality we traded the 3 points he missed for the 7 we scored.

There's no doubt that the kick was just one of many factors. Missed chip shot, bad safety (just reminded me of Tettleton taking the sack) and a fumble on our best pass play of the day when we were on the verge of taking momentum back (that was a huge swing). Ragland is a good qb, didn't make many mistakes, but we sure seemed to make it easier on him by not covering well and failing to get pressure until we were too far in the hole. And let's face it, Rourke was missing some wide open receivers early, something he hasn't been doing much lately.
At no point did I think the team would give up. they battled back hard. Good for them. I would love to ruin Buffalo's perfect MAC season. But it's disappointing that we're going to watch someone else celebrate in Detroit.
Again.
